I’m a bit lost here you stated the drive came out of a PS3 game console and you deleted all of the files so at that point it has nothing on it. Unlike the game console which has its OS within ROM, a PC has the OS on the drive. So with nothing on it, it won’t work in a PC without first formatting it for the OS you are planning on use and then install the OS from another drive which you used to boot up the system from.
So it you are trying to save your files its a bit late as you’ve already deleted them. And even if you haven’t the PS3 drive is not setup in a format the PC could even access directly, you will need some special software and a means to connect the drive as an external to your working Windows system as outlined here: How to Recover Data from PS3 hard drive
